Rice Grass treatment off to a flying start

by Jeffrey Studios | Jan 14, 2023 | Media Releases, News, NRM-News

The 2023 Rice Grass spraying season is now in full swing in the Rubicon Estuary, with two teams of contractors aiming to cover a massive area of 590 hectares before the end of April, when the grass turns dormant for the winter. READ MEDIA RELEASE
